When you take a look at the condition of the data — how well it’s meeting your needs based on metrics like accuracy, consistency and completeness — you’re looking at data quality. And, as with most things, you want your data to be high quality so you know you’re generating the most useful, helpful results possible. When gathering data, it’s essential to ensure those data accurately and fully represent the information you’re attempting to capture with them. Those data need to be reliable and consistent so you’re sure the conclusions you’re drawing from them are precise and correct.
Whether you’re reading statistics in the news or you plan to work with data one day, understanding data quality can help you better judge everything from the integrity with which a study was conducted to the metrics you’ll use as you set up a large research project. People often make big decisions based on data, and knowing how valid, accurate and applicable those data are can influence those choices. When data aren’t high quality, they don’t provide the right insights — and the right insights are truly what you need in order to avoid poor decision-making and other unfavorable outcomes. When you learn about data quality, you become better at assessing those data and utilizing them, and the choices you make — or the software you’re developing for data analysis — will have more integrity as a result.
Jobs that involve working closely with data will have you assessing data quality on a regular basis. You might work as a data quality specialist who defines and measures data quality standards for a company. Or, perhaps you’ll find a position as a data governance and quality analyst who integrates data into different systems to generate new insights about their meaning and relevance.
